Design Thinking Process on Display at Middle School

At the 2017 Keys Design Expo, a design thinking showcase for innovative student projects and research, a range of interdisciplinary work from grades five through eight was on display.

Parents and faculty toured the expo and chatted with students about their design processes. Projects ranged from virtual reality tours of solar houses designed by seventh grade scientists, to fifth grade digital short stories based on research into the American Revolution. Some students also competed in a hands-on Maker Challenge, in which small groups built and tested a marble launching device with limited materials in a race against the clock.
